The World Famous Glenn Miller Orchestra under the direction of Larry O'Brien. Japan Tour 1983. Rare homemade video by one of the band members catches the orchestra in concert as well as in rehearsal and travel. Japan tour included 28 cities in six weeks.

Yes, as others have posted, it is still the phone number for the Hotel Pennsylvania, but it has been reduced to an all-numeric number.
The hotel was built by the then-mighty Pennsylvania Railroad, just across from their once-majestic Pennsylvania Station (which was razed in 1964 to build Madison Square Garden).
Pennsylvania Station was mentioned in the Glenn Miller song, "Chattanooga Choo-Choo".
